108 Million Nigerians Lack Toilet Facilities – UN
Despite huge technological, scientific and industrial
advances, an estimated 108 million Nigerians still lack
access to toilets, the United Nations stated yesterday on this
year’s World Toilet Day, on the theme WastewaterCurrently,
available data show that 67 percent do not have a decent
toilet, 33 percent lack clean water, and 26 percent practice
open defecation.
According to WaterAid, Nigeria will only be able to deliver a
community source of clean water within a 30-minute round
trip to everyone by 2039.
